An acid–base titration’s relative precision is dependent totally on the precision with which we could measure the tip position volume along with the precision in detecting the tip stage. Under optimum problems, an acid–base titration incorporates a relative precision of 0.one–0.2%. We can improve the relative precision by using the most important probable buret and by guaranteeing we use the vast majority of its capability in reaching the top place.
In an acid–base titration, the volume of titrant required to get to the equivalence stage is proportional to your moles of titrand. Because the pH from the titrand or perhaps the titrant is a purpose of its concentration, the transform in pH at the equivalence point—and so the feasibility of the acid–base titration—depends upon their respective concentrations. The strongest acid that may exist in water could be the hydronium ion, H3O+. HCl and HNO3 are solid acids since they are improved proton donors than H3O+ and fundamentally donate all their protons to H2O, leveling their acid strength to that of H3O+. Inside a different solvent HCl and HNO3 might not behave as powerful acids.

For titrand and titrant concentrations lesser than ten–three M, the modify in pH at the here end level is too little to deliver an precise along with a exact result.
The indicator also needs to Use a pKa price near the pH in the titration's endpoint. By way of example a analyte That could be a weak base would call for an indicator that has a pKa less than 7. Picking an indicator using a pKa near the endpoint's pH will also reduce mistake since the color change takes place sharply over the endpoint the place the pH spikes, providing a more exact endpoint.
